Overview

Concentrating kettles are essential in industries requiring precise liquid concentration, such as pharmaceutical intermediates or food extract production. These vessels combine heating, agitation, and often vacuum systems to efficiently remove solvents while preserving product integrity. Modern designs prioritize energy efficiency through features like multi-effect evaporation and heat recovery. They range from small laboratory-scale units (<50L) to industrial systems exceeding 10,000L capacity, with customization for specific viscosity and thermal sensitivity requirements.

Structure and Working Principle

A standard concentrating kettle consists of a jacketed vessel with heating medium circulation (steam or thermal oil), an agitator system, vacuum connections, and condensers. The working principle involves creating reduced pressure to lower boiling points while applying controlled heat to drive off solvents. Advanced models incorporate falling film evaporation, wiped film mechanisms, or centrifugal force to enhance efficiency. The material selection—whether stainless steel for general use or exotic alloys for corrosive materials—directly impacts performance and lifespan.

Key Features

Temperature control systems maintain precise thermal profiles (±1°C accuracy in premium models), crucial for heat-sensitive compounds. CIP (Clean-in-Place) capabilities are standard in pharmaceutical-grade units to meet FDA/EMA regulations. Energy-saving innovations include multi-stage vacuum systems and mechanical vapor recompression. Safety features typically include rupture discs, pressure relief valves, and automated shutdown protocols for over-temperature/pressure scenarios.

Application Areas

In API manufacturing, concentrating kettles achieve precise drug substance concentrations before crystallization. Food processors use them for creating syrups, extracts, and concentrated flavors while preserving volatile compounds. The chemical industry employs them for dye intermediates, pesticide formulations, and specialty chemical production. Emerging applications include lithium battery electrolyte processing and cannabis extract concentration, requiring explosion-proof designs.

Maintenance and Precautions

Regular inspection of heating jackets for scale buildup prevents efficiency loss. Mechanical seal systems require lubrication monitoring, especially in high-vacuum operations. Annual pressure vessel certification is mandatory in most jurisdictions. Compatibility checks between vessel materials and processed substances prevent corrosion failures. Operators should maintain logbooks tracking vacuum pump oil changes, gasket replacements, and heating medium quality.

B2B Procurement Guide

Specify required evaporation rate (kg/h/m²), final concentration viscosity, and allowable thermal degradation. For GMP applications, demand 3D modeling for dead-leg minimization and ASME BPE-compliant welds. Evaluate suppliers based on energy consumption metrics (kW·h/kg solvent removed) and availability of spare parts. Consider modular designs for future capacity expansion. Lead times for custom units typically range 12-20 weeks.
